The Virginia Environmental Health Association represents environmental health professionals from the public sector, private sector, and academia in many areas of public/environmental health. For the purpose of this forum, I wish to offer the following comments only with regard to the wastewater industry and these proposed regulations.
1 - As a general opinion of the organization, requirements for licensure of all onsite professionals is a positive change. It will create a "standard of practice" that will elevate recognition and acknowldegement of the profession and the role that we all play in protecting the health of the public and the environment.
2 - The organization would also like to offer support to the recommended changes proposed by OEHS to DPOR with regard to 18VAC160-20-96, specifically with regard to educational background/bachelor's degree for OSEs.
3 - The organization is also an agreement with comments previously made by Michael Campbell of the Henrico Health Department on 2/12/09 specifically regarding interim licensure of experienced VDH onsite staff.
